Mesothelioma Settlement

A mesothelioma deal is an agreement between the person who has been diagnosed with mesothelioma, or their family, and the asbestos companies at fault. Compensation typically covers medical expenses as well as lost wages and pain and suffering.

A mesothelioma claim can take years to resolve. But a mesothelioma settlement can provide quicker compensation for families. A lot of victims receive payouts within some months.

Timeframe

Living with mesothelioma or caring for a loved one with the disease is physically and emotionally exhausting. The cost of medical expenses and lost wages can also be a significant financial burden. A compassionate mesothelioma lawyer will know how to factor these expenses into the settlement. They will also consider other damages like non-economic losses like emotional distress and loss of companionship.

The time frame to settle mesothelioma compensation depends on a myriad of factors. A person who is a victim or family member should consult a knowledgeable mesothelioma lawyer immediately to avoid missing the deadline for filing a lawsuit. Statutes of limitations are laws that establish a deadline to file a civil lawsuit. For instance personal injury lawsuits involving car accidents typically have a statute of limitation of between one and four years. Mesothelioma generally develops after exposure to asbestos, which is the reason asbestos statutes are typically much longer.

Once a mesothelioma claim (www.engtech.kr site) is filed the victim or the family must wait for the response of the defendants. It could take as long as one year. During this period the lawyer for the plaintiff in mesothelioma needs to gather and review evidence in order to build a strong claim for compensation. They will need to identify the source of asbestos exposure, including the location where the worker worked and the duration they were exposed. The case will be filed with the appropriate court and defendants.

In the majority of cases, patients of mesothelioma are compensated by a lawsuit or a trust fund. Defendants often enter into acceptable settlement agreements that prevent the case from going to trial. But a seasoned mesothelioma attorney will be prepared to take a case to trial to ensure an appropriate amount of compensation for their client.

After a settlement has been made the victim or their family members will be awarded the settlement. If a victim or their loved ones die during the litigation process, a mesothelioma family law firm can pursue the case or initiate a wrongful-death lawsuit on behalf of their estate. In these instances, the settlement is paid to the spouse, children or estate representative of the deceased.

Costs

The amount of compensation a mesothelioma patient receives can help cover medical expenses as well as other costs. Additionally, the compensation can be used to compensate the loss of wages due to being in a position of inability to work. For those who are unable to work, the money could also provide security and stability to their family.

Although mesothelioma victims are guaranteed compensation, determining the exact amount can be a challenge. When a lawyer for a victim calculates the value for their case, they take into account many aspects. The nature and severity of the case, its impact on their lives and the quality of their lives are the main factors involved in the estimation of the value of the case of a victim.

Compensation is available from a variety of sources such as asbestos settlements from private companies and trust funds. Private and public companies have established more than $30 billion of asbestos-related trust funds in order to compensate mesothelioma sufferers. These trust funds are available to anyone who has been diagnosed with mesothelioma, or any other asbestos-related condition.
